Phrase Elephant carwash!
Anchor Kenny Mayne
Sport General

This is a reference to the quasi-famous, labor intensive car wash chain of Seattle, WA - could mean a ball hit "clean" out of the park.
Elephant Carwash! Behind NOONAN!, DROP THE CHALUPA! or #10, FRED!, could be best quote EVER!
